RT Logic, a wholly owned subsidiary of Integral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-ISYS), has been awarded a contract award from the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ration (NOAA) for their Multi-Mission L & S Band Receiver (ML & SBR) project. Under this award,
RT Logic will deliver 36 Telemetrix 400XR (T400XR) Radio Frequency (RF) Modulator/Receiver systems to NOAA as they replace older, unsupportable receivers in their Command and Data Acquisition (CDA) stations at Wallops Island, Virginia and at Fairbanks, Alaska. The T400XR Receivers will support downlink signal processing from the
POES (
Polar Operational Environmental Satellite),
DMSP (
Defense Meteorological Satellites Program),
Jason-2, and
METOP satellites. RT Logic received the ML & SBR order in June, 2008, with first delivery of the T400XR units planned for December of 2008. Each T400XR-based ML & SBR is a 2U (3.5-inch) rack mountable unit that has two dual-band RF (L- and S-band) downconverters and a
Digital Signal Processing card,
RT Logic’s
Digital Transmitter/Receiver (
DTR-D) module. The downconverters operate from 1.69 to 2.4 GHz and the DTR-D Digital Signal Processor supports
PM,
PM/PSK,
PM with Subcarrier,
B/QPSK demodulation schemes, and
Pre-Detection Diversity Combining. An RF test signal modulator is included as well. The ML & SBR units are monitored and controlled by Integral System’s
Epoch Integrated Product Suite software used in the NOAA CDA stations.
